Special and Inclusive Education critically examines obstacles to learning and methods to address them. This field explores the historical and theoretical foundations of Inclusion while enabling participants to evaluate contemporary policies and practices.

Our SIE modules cater specifically to those interested in Special Educational Needs, Disability, and Inclusion.

Program highlights
Specialization options in Special Educational Needs, Disability, and Inclusion
Reflective activities to examine personal experiences and consider alternative perspectives
Exploration of historical, political, and social dimensions influencing inclusive education
Instruction from tutors with practical inclusive education experience and relevant research backgrounds
Flexible scheduling: Available full-time or part-time, with weekend, evening, and online delivery to accommodate professional and personal commitments
International pathway: Designed for professionals seeking to compare UK educational approaches with their own systems, featuring two taught modules per semester in year one followed by a dissertation in year two

Qualification Requirements

A good honours degree (2.2 or above) and a significant interest in education and/or equivalent professional qualifications, experience and evidence of continuing professional development.

IELTS - 6.5 (with no less than 5.5 in each component)
TOEFL iBT - 86 with no less than:
Listening 17
Reading 18
Speaking 20
Writing 17
